Frozen Chocolate Yogurt Clusters-Easy Treat

Ingredients:

  • 1 1/2 cups chopped fresh strawberries
  • 1 cup plain Greek yogurt
  • 1 tablespoon honey
  • 1 teaspoon vanilla extract
  • 1 cup semi-sweet chocolate chips
  • 2 tablespoons coconut oil

Preparing the Strawberry Yogurt Base

Step 1: Mash and Sweeten the Strawberries

Begin extract by preparing your vibrant strawberry base. Take your 1 1/2 cups of chopped fresh strawberries and place them into a medium-sized bowl. Using a fork or a potato masher, gently mash the strawberries. You don’t need to achieve a perfectly smooth puree; some small chunks will add a delightful texture to the finished clusters. Aim for a consistency that’s mostly broken down but still has some visible fruit pieces. Once mashed, add the 1 tablespoon of honey to the strawberries. Stir everything together until the honey is well incorporated, ensuring the sweetness is evenly distributed throughout the fruit. The honey will not only enhance the natural sweetness of the strawberries but also help bind them slightly.

Step 2: Incorporate the Creamy Yogurt and Vanilla

Next, it’s time to introduce the creamy element to our strawberry mixture. Add the 1 cup of plain Greek yogurt directly into the bowl with the mashed strawberries and honey. The Greek yogurt provides a wonderfully tangy contrast to the sweet strawberries and forms the foundation of our cluster’s delightful chegrape juicess. Now, add the 1 teaspoon of vanilla extract. Vanilla extract is a flavor enhancer that will complement both the fruit and the yogurt beautifully, adding a subtle warmth and depth to the overall taste profile. Stir this mixture thoroughly until all three components – mashed strawberries, Greek yogurt, and vanilla extract – are completely combined into a uniform, pnon-alcoholic ale pink mixture. Ensure there are no streaks of yogurt or honey visible. This step is crucial for achieving an even flavor distribution in every bite.

Melting and Combining the Chocolate

Step 3: Prepare the Chocolate Coating

Now, let’s prepare the luscious chocolate coating that will encase our strawberry yogurt base. In a separate, microwave-safe bowl, combine the 1 cup of semi-sweet chocolate chips and the 2 tablespoons of coconut oil. The coconut oil is essential here as it helps to create a smoother, more fluid chocolate mixture that will coat the clusters easily and set up nicely. If you prefer to use a double boiler method, that works perfectly well too. Place this bowl over a saucepan of simmering water, ensuring the bottom of the bowl doesn’t touch the water. Stir continuously until the chocolate and coconut oil are completely melted and smooth.

Step 4: Melt the Chocolate Until Silky Smooth

If you’re using a microwave, heat the chocolate chips and coconut oil in 30-second intervals, stirring well after each interval. Be patient; chocolate can burn easily, so it’s better to melt it slowly. Continue this process until the chocolate is fully melted and achieves a glossy, silky smooth consistency. You want the chocolate to be fluid enough to coat the back of a spoon without being too runny. Once melted, remove the bowl from the heat (if using a double boiler) or from the microwave. Give the chocolate one final, vigorous stir to ensure it’s perfectly smooth and ready for dipping.

Forming and Freezing the Clusters

Step 5: Assemble and Freeze the Frozen Chocolate Yogurt Clusters

This is where the magic happens! Take a baking sheet and line it with parchment paper. This will prevent the clusters from sticking and make them easy to remove once frozen. Now, it’s time to assemble. Using a spoon, dollop small portions of the strawberry yogurt mixture onto the prepared parchment paper. Aim for bite-sized clusters, about a tablespoon of the mixture per cluster. Don’t worry too much about perfect shapes; rustic is charming! Once all the yogurt mixture has been portioned out, it’s time to coat them. Carefully spoon the melted chocolate mixture over each yogurt dollop, ensuring each cluster is well-coated. You can use a second spoon to help spread the chocolate, or even gently swirl the baking sheet to help the chocolate flow. Once coated, place the baking sheet immediately into the freezer. Allow the clusters to freeze for at least 2-3 hours, or until they are completely firm and the chocolate shell has hardened. You’ll know they’re ready when they can be easily lifted off the parchment paper without any sticking. For best results, store the finished Frozen Chocolate Yogurt Clusters in an airtight container in the freezer. Enjoy these delightful, healthy treats!

Frequently Asked Questions:

How long do Frozen Chocolate Yogurt Clusters last?

When stored properly in an airtight container in the freezer, Frozen Chocolate Yogurt Clusters can last for up to 2-3 months. However, their texture might change slightly over time, so it’s best to enjoy them within the first month for optimal crispness.

Can I use different types of yogurt for Frozen Chocolate Yogurt Clusters?

Absolutely! While plain Greek yogurt provides a wonderfully thick and creamy base, feel free to experiment with flavored yogurts (like vanilla or berry) or even dairy-free alternatives like coconut or almond yogurt. Just ensure the yogurt is thick enough to hold its shape when frozen.

What are some other topping ideas for Frozen Chocolate Yogurt Clusters?

Beyond the classic additions, consider chopped nuts (almonds, walnuts, pistachios), shredded coconut, freeze-dried berries, a sprinkle of sea salt, or even a drizzle of peanut butter or almond butter after they’ve set. Get creative and tailor them to your favorite flavor profiles!

Frozen Chocolate Yogurt Clusters-Easy Treat

A simple and delicious frozen treat combining creamy strawberry yogurt with a rich chocolate coating.

Prep Time
15 Minutes

Cook Time
10 Minutes

Total Time
10 Minutes

Servings
Approximately 15-20 clusters

Ingredients

  • 1 1/2 cups chopped fresh strawberries
  • 1 cup plain Greek yogurt
  • 1 tablespoon honey
  • 1 teaspoon vanilla extract
  • 1 cup semi-sweet chocolate chips
  • 2 tablespoons coconut oil

Instructions

  1. Step 1
    Mash the 1 1/2 cups of chopped fresh strawberries in a bowl until mostly broken down but with some chunks. Stir in 1 tablespoon of honey until well incorporated.
  2. Step 2
    Add 1 cup of plain Greek yogurt and 1 teaspoon of vanilla extract to the mashed strawberries and honey. Stir until the mixture is uniform and pink.
  3. Step 3
    In a separate microwave-safe bowl, combine 1 cup of semi-sweet chocolate chips and 2 tablespoons of coconut oil.
  4. Step 4
    Melt the chocolate and coconut oil mixture in 30-second intervals in the microwave, stirring after each, until smooth and glossy. Alternatively, use a double boiler.
  5. Step 5
    Line a baking sheet with parchment paper. Dollop spoonfuls of the strawberry yogurt mixture onto the parchment paper. Spoon the melted chocolate over each dollop to coat.
  6. Step 6
    Place the baking sheet in the freezer for at least 2-3 hours, or until the clusters are firm and the chocolate has hardened. Store in an airtight container in the freezer.
